CALENDAR BLOCKED BY VERIFICATION PENDING

I had two verfication pending instant bookings blocking my calendar Friday and Saturday night, in which neither one booked.   

This is an absolute waste of my available rooms and there needs to be a change here.   Both of these bookings with verification pending were done the same day as the night they were requesting.   My opinion would be that if the booking request is made by a new user that needs verification, that is done WITHIN 72 HOURS of the night they are requesting, airbnb allows 1 HOUR/ONE HOUR FOR THEM TO SUBMIT VERIFICATION, then if it is not received within that hour,  the calendar is opened back up for other guests to book.   For someone not verified to book a room at Noon of the night they request, then never send verification, that blocks the room so no one else can book it FOR 12 HOURS.  It is absolutely aweful AND DOES NOT MAKE ANY SENSE.    Allow them one hour, if they are serious about using airbnb, then they will send in the verification.

Linda -

I actually did not approve their request - it showed up on my calendar without any notice or request from the individual.  After further research from comments of other hosts I have found that this is something AirBnB is just doing - allowing individuals to place a "hold" of up to 12 hours while they finish submitting their verification information.

My solution is that all Guests must already have completed their verification information prior to being able to request dates at any property.  I had to have all my information completely verified before becoming a Host and guests should be required to do the same.
